How does it work?

The M7  is a Class IV laser approved by the FDA for the temporary relief of  pain, inflammation, and arthritis. It utilizes two wavelengths: 808 nanometers for treatment of inflammation and 905 nanometers for treatment of pain. Both of these wavelengths are in the infrared spectrum, meaning you can’t see them with a naked eye, but you can see them using a cell phone camera. The 808 wavelength  for inflammation and swelling relief  is long lasting. The 905 wavelength for  pain relief  is fast acting. Together, they are very effective.

There are over 3,000 studies performed in the last three decades that validate the efficacy of laser therapy. Laser therapy was cleared by the FDA in 2002 and is currently being used by a variety of medical specialties, as well as professional sports teams. The laser can penetrate 3-5cm deep and generates no heat. There are no known harmful effects.

How Do Lasers Work?

Laser energy stimulates cells to remove toxins and allow oxygen and food loads into the cell. It helps with ATP production and cell growth. Life is about energy. Energy is about ATP. Your body normally makes 88 lbs. of ATP per day and uses that  ATP sort of like  a coin in a slot machine. Lasers also block the pain signals to the pain receptors (nociceptors) in the brain, and release endorphins and encephalin. It also  brings blood flow to the injured area.

MLS Laser Therapy may actually decrease healing time by 30-40%. In fractures, it will increase osteoblast production within the first 10 days only.

Acute injuries will typically need 4 to 6 treatments,  2 treatments per week for 2 -3 weeks.  Acute patients may experience relief before they leave the office but the maximum benefit will be experienced  5-7 hours post treatment.  Some sprains and strains may only require  2 or 3 treatments and these may be delivered 24 hours apart.

Chronic patients will need 10-12 treatments 3x per week for 2 weeks to start which should be Mon-Wed-Friday then 2x per week for 3 weeks.  For chronic patients it may take up to 4 treatments before you feel any difference.

For arthritis, after your initial 10-12 treatments, a treatment once a month or every other month may help you manage your arthritis pain

Laser treatments take between 5-14 minutes each depending on your injury and most patient feels nothing during the treatment.
